Transaction 88cf643b8071e18f5f7748d1364c910ae50bc62b7c123295202b090060a1c167

1 Input
2 Outputs
  • 88cf643b8071e18f5f7748d1364c910ae50bc62b7c123295202b090060a1c167:0
  • value  17060000
    address  3KYde3G4G3yymwKft4zZEm7gejnTatdtwY
  • 88cf643b8071e18f5f7748d1364c910ae50bc62b7c123295202b090060a1c167:1
  • value  62319297
    address  1NaFc7EU6dATEWhqTB1xF5fxdJcP3aAeeh